The Chief Judicial Magistrate of Patan convicted the accused under IPC Section 177/Bharatiya Nagrik Suraksha Sanhita Section 275 after the accused voluntarily pleaded guilty, considering it his first offense and his status as the family's sole earner. The court imposed a lenient sentence of Rs. 500 fine or 5 days simple imprisonment, prioritizing justice while balancing the hardship to the accused's family.
